EEG Equipment Market: Definition, Applications, and Industry Impact
EEG equipment, or electroencephalography equipment, is a medical device used to monitor and record electrical activity in the brain through electrodes placed on the scalp. Its primary purpose is to diagnose neurological disorders such as epilepsy, sleep disorders, and brain injuries, as well as to research cognitive functions and brain responses.
The benefits of EEG equipment include its non-invasive nature, real-time monitoring capabilities, and ability to provide crucial insights into brain health. Market Segmentation: Product Types and Applications (2025 - 2032)
The EEG equipment market is segmented into various categories based on technology and application. Conventional EEG is widely used for routine brain activity monitoring, while Video EEG combines video data with EEG for enhanced diagnostic capabilities, particularly in epilepsy. Dynamic EEG, including ambulatory and wearable systems, allows for long-term monitoring in everyday settings. Additionally, the market is divided by end-users, primarily hospitals and diagnostic centers. Hospitals typically account for the majority of usage due to comprehensive care requirements, while diagnostic centers focus on specialized testing and outpatient services, driving growth in both segments.
